Carr, a British journalist living in Germany, has been researching Gustav Mahler's life and attending performances of his music since 1960. His concise, caring portrait turns flinty (and more captivating) whenever Mahler's wife, Alma, is the subject. By turns Carr describes, quotes, argues with, dismisses, apparently mistranslates, and yields to her, making plain his conflicting feelings toward her.
